Poem: Pursuing Perfection

Since this does not require it done with some affection,
Nor do we have to look at it with some reflection,
I guess it’s all right if we try to seek perfection.
The trouble is, all efforts will require inspection
Most likely always seeing changes in direction.
Most likely, also, we’ll have trouble in selection;
Each one of us insistent on his own perspection.
On top of that, each given point will have inflection,
Thus then allowing many points avoid detection.
It can be found in Nature though without deflection;
So you would think we’d seek to give it some protection.
We don’t, you see, because we are blind to perfection.

© Richard Williams
